The core message of this motivational speech is that true success begins not with talent or luck, but with mental toughness and the willingness to embrace discomfort. The speaker argues that fear is not a barrier but a signal—proof you're stepping into growth. He challenges listeners to reject excuses, stop seeking safety nets, and instead commit to a life of bold action, even when it means risking embarrassment or failure. Drawing on vivid metaphors—like comparing the drive for success to the primal need to breathe—he insists that when your desire becomes as urgent as survival, transformation follows. The episode reframes failure not as defeat but as essential data, and emphasizes that consistency, discipline, and self-accountability are the real engines of achievement. Most strikingly, he declares that the moment of maximum danger is actually the moment of maximum freedom—where fear dissolves and greatness emerges. The talk delivers a relentless call to action: stop waiting for permission, stop overthinking, and start doing what only you can do. It’s not about being perfect—it’s about showing up, even when you’re scared. The speaker’s most powerful insight? That you don’t need to be ready—you need to be willing to become the person who can handle the challenge. When you stop protecting your ego and start protecting your purpose, you unlock a life of meaning, momentum, and unstoppable momentum.

The Mindset of a Winner: Losing Is the Real Test
Winning is easy. The true test is losing and getting back up. The speaker emphasizes that persistence after failure is what separates the successful from the rest.
The Danger of Ease and the Power of Discipline
Comfort is more dangerous than hardship. The speaker warns that ease corrupts ambition and that true progress comes from daily effort, not occasional bursts of motivation.
